            Bug ID: 454712
           Summary: The latitude and longitude line edit doesn't use a
                    localized decimal separator
           Product: kdeplasma-addons
           Version: 5.24.4
          Platform: Other
                OS: Linux
            Status: REPORTED
          Severity: normal
          Priority: NOR
         Component: Night Color Control
          Assignee: plasma-b...@kde.org
          Reporter: t...@stonemx.de
                CC: kwin-bugs-n...@kde.org, vlad.zahorod...@kde.org
  Target Milestone: ---

When settting the longtitude and latitude values for the night color location,
the decimal separator is always C locale's ".". E.g. I'm using a German locale
here, and would like to set the location to Nuremberg's Hauptmarkt. Then I'd
enter latitude "49,45398" and longitude "11,07736". With a comma as the decimal
separator, consistent with my locale. This is not accepted by the dialog
however, I have would have to enter "49.45398" and "11.07736".
